Prehistoric Sri Lanka: Before Recorded History. Long before kings ruled from Anuradhapura, before Buddhism arrived from India, and even before written records existed, Sri Lanka was already home to thriving human communities. For tens of thousands of years, early hunter-gatherers adapted to the island’s forests, rivers, mountains, and coastal plains, developing unique survival techniques and cultures that laid the foundations for later civilizations.
Unlike many ancient societies whose earliest history survives through written documents, Sri Lanka’s prehistoric past has been reconstructed through archaeology. Excavations in caves, rock shelters, ancient campsites, and burial grounds have revealed stone tools, human skeletons, animal bones, pottery, beads, and even traces of the foods consumed by the island’s first inhabitants.
Among the most remarkable discoveries is the prehistoric population commonly known as the Balangoda culture, named after archaeological finds near Balangoda in Sri Lanka’s central highlands. These early people lived thousands of years before recorded history yet displayed impressive adaptability, hunting skills, craftsmanship, and social organization.
Modern archaeological research continues to reshape our understanding of prehistoric Sri Lanka. New discoveries suggest that humans reached the island remarkably early, successfully adapting to one of the world’s oldest tropical rainforest environments. This challenges earlier assumptions that advanced prehistoric cultures developed only in open grasslands or river valleys.
This article explores Sri Lanka before recorded history, examining the island’s geological formation, the arrival of its earliest humans, major archaeological sites, Stone Age technology, and the remarkable achievements of the people who called Sri Lanka home thousands of years before written civilization began.
Timeline of Prehistoric Sri Lanka
| Period | Approximate Date |
| Formation of Sri Lanka as an island | Millions of years ago |
| Earliest human presence | Around 48,000–45,000 years ago |
| Balangoda culture flourishes | c. 38,000–12,000 years ago |
| Microlithic Stone Age communities | c. 38,000–4,000 years ago |
| Early pottery and village life emerge | c. 4,500–3,000 years ago |
| Beginning of Protohistoric Sri Lanka | c. 1000–500 BCE |
Sri Lanka Before Humans
To understand prehistoric Sri Lanka, it is essential to look even further back—long before humans arrived.
The island’s geological history stretches back hundreds of millions of years. Sri Lanka forms part of the ancient continental crust known as the Indian Plate, one of Earth’s oldest geological formations. During prehistoric times, changing sea levels repeatedly connected and separated Sri Lanka from the Indian subcontinent.
During the Ice Ages, global sea levels fell dramatically because vast quantities of water were locked in continental glaciers. As a result, the shallow waters of today’s Palk Strait became dry land, creating a natural land bridge between southern India and Sri Lanka.
This land connection allowed animals and eventually humans to migrate into the island without requiring boats.
As the Ice Age ended around 12,000 years ago, melting glaciers caused sea levels to rise. The land bridge gradually disappeared beneath the sea, permanently transforming Sri Lanka into an island. Although separated by water, the narrow distance between Sri Lanka and India continued to allow cultural exchanges throughout later history.
The island itself offered an extraordinary variety of environments within a relatively small area:
- Dense tropical rainforests
- Dry-zone forests
- Grasslands
- Wetlands
- Rivers
- Mountain ranges
- Coastal lagoons
- Rich marine ecosystems
This ecological diversity became one of prehistoric Sri Lanka’s greatest strengths. Different regions supported different plant and animal life, giving early humans numerous opportunities to hunt, gather, and adapt.

The Arrival of the First Humans
Exactly when humans first reached Sri Lanka remains one of archaeology’s most fascinating questions.
Earlier researchers believed humans arrived around 30,000 years ago. However, recent archaeological evidence has pushed this date significantly further back.
Excavations at several cave sites have uncovered human remains, charcoal, animal bones, and stone tools dating to approximately 48,000–45,000 years ago. These discoveries suggest that modern humans settled in Sri Lanka surprisingly early in the Late Pleistocene period.
The first inhabitants were Homo sapiens—anatomically modern humans similar to people living today.
They likely migrated south through the Indian subcontinent before crossing the land bridge into Sri Lanka during periods of low sea levels.
Unlike later agricultural societies, these early settlers lived as hunter-gatherers.
Their survival depended on:
- Hunting wild animals
- Fishing
- Collecting shellfish
- Gathering fruits
- Harvesting nuts
- Digging edible roots
- Collecting honey
Rather than building permanent cities, they moved seasonally according to food availability, rainfall, and animal migrations.
Natural caves offered ideal shelters.
These caves protected families from heavy tropical rain, dangerous animals, and intense sunlight while remaining close to water sources and hunting grounds.
Many of these same caves have preserved archaeological evidence remarkably well, allowing scientists to reconstruct prehistoric life with increasing accuracy.

The Balangoda Culture
One of the defining chapters of Sri Lanka’s prehistoric past is the Balangoda culture, often referred to informally as the “Balangoda people.” The term does not refer to a single tribe or ethnic group but to a prehistoric cultural tradition identified through archaeological discoveries in and around the Balangoda region.
The name originated after important excavations uncovered distinctive human skeletal remains, stone tools, and other artifacts.
Members of the Balangoda culture were physically robust. Archaeological evidence indicates that many adults were relatively tall for prehistoric populations, with strong bones and muscular builds that reflected demanding physical lifestyles.
Their daily activities required considerable endurance. Hunting, climbing steep terrain, gathering food, and traveling across forests would have demanded exceptional fitness.
Unlike the stereotype of primitive cave dwellers, the Balangoda people possessed sophisticated knowledge of their environment.
They understood:
- Seasonal weather patterns
- Animal behavior
- Edible and poisonous plants
- Forest navigation
- Water sources
- Stone tool production
This accumulated knowledge was likely passed orally from one generation to the next.
Research also indicates that they adapted successfully to tropical rainforests—a remarkable achievement.
For many years, archaeologists believed prehistoric humans preferred open grasslands because hunting was easier there. Sri Lanka’s evidence challenged this assumption.
The Balangoda culture demonstrated that humans could thrive in dense tropical forests by developing specialized hunting strategies and exploiting a wide range of forest resources.
Their success represents one of humanity’s earliest known examples of long-term rainforest adaptation.

Important Archaeological Sites
Sri Lanka contains hundreds of prehistoric sites, but a handful have transformed our understanding of early human history.
Fa Hien Cave
Located near Bulathsinhala in western Sri Lanka, Fa Hien Cave is among the most important prehistoric archaeological sites in South Asia.
Excavations have uncovered:
- Human skeletons
- Stone tools
- Animal bones
- Charcoal
- Food remains
- Bone implements
Radiocarbon dating suggests human occupation extending back approximately 48,000 years.
Perhaps most importantly, Fa Hien Cave provides evidence that prehistoric humans successfully lived inside dense tropical rainforest environments for tens of thousands of years.
Researchers discovered remains of monkeys, squirrels, birds, reptiles, and other rainforest animals, indicating highly specialized hunting techniques rather than simple opportunistic gathering.
These discoveries significantly influenced international research into early human adaptation.
Batadomba Lena
Another internationally significant site is Batadomba Lena, located near Kuruwita.
This cave has yielded some of the oldest evidence of microlithic stone technology in South Asia.
Excavations uncovered:
- Tiny stone blades
- Human burials
- Bone tools
- Food remains
- Shell ornaments
The site’s remarkable preservation has allowed researchers to study prehistoric diets, hunting methods, and technological innovation in exceptional detail.
Beli Lena
Situated in the hill country, Beli Lena has provided further evidence of continuous prehistoric occupation.
Among the discoveries were:
- Human remains
- Animal bones
- Stone implements
- Charcoal deposits
The evidence indicates that prehistoric communities repeatedly returned to the cave over thousands of years, suggesting seasonal settlement patterns rather than permanent occupation.
Alu Lena and Other Cave Sites
Numerous additional cave sites—including Alu Lena, Bellanbandi Palassa, and Kitulgala Beli Lena—have expanded our understanding of prehistoric Sri Lanka.
Although each site offers unique evidence, together they reveal consistent patterns of human adaptation across different ecological zones.
Instead of isolated discoveries, archaeologists now recognize a widespread network of prehistoric communities living throughout much of the island.

Stone Age Technology
The earliest inhabitants of Sri Lanka relied on stone technology for survival.
Their tools were carefully shaped from locally available rocks such as quartz and chert. Over thousands of years, tool-making techniques became increasingly refined.
One of the most distinctive developments was the production of microliths—small, sharp stone blades that could be attached to wooden shafts or bone handles. These lightweight tools were versatile and effective for hunting, cutting, scraping, and processing plant materials.
The widespread use of microlithic technology demonstrates that prehistoric Sri Lankans were not merely surviving but innovating. Rather than relying on large, crude hand axes alone, they developed compact, specialized tools suited to the dense forests they inhabited.
Archaeologists have also uncovered evidence of bone tools, suggesting that early people skillfully used every available resource from hunted animals. Bone points and awls may have been used for piercing hides, crafting clothing or baskets, and preparing food.
These technological advances highlight a community capable of planning, experimentation, and adapting to changing environmental conditions—qualities that would continue to shape Sri Lanka’s human history for millennia.
Daily Life in Prehistoric Sri Lanka
Although no written records exist from prehistoric Sri Lanka, archaeological discoveries allow researchers to reconstruct many aspects of everyday life. The island’s earliest inhabitants lived in small, mobile communities whose survival depended on a close understanding of nature.
Most groups likely consisted of extended families who traveled together, sharing responsibilities such as hunting, gathering food, caring for children, and making tools. Cooperation was essential. A successful hunt or a season rich in edible plants benefited the entire community rather than a single individual.
Caves and rock shelters served as temporary homes during different times of the year. Evidence of repeated occupation at sites such as Fa Hien Cave, Batadomba Lena, and Beli Lena suggests that these locations were visited over many generations. The caves offered protection from heavy rain, tropical heat, and wild animals while remaining close to reliable water sources.
Inside these shelters, families probably gathered around controlled fires. Fire provided warmth, light, protection from predators, and a way to cook food, making many plants and meats easier to digest. Charcoal remains discovered at several archaeological sites confirm the regular use of fire throughout prehistoric Sri Lanka.
Life was physically demanding. Every day involved searching for food, maintaining tools, caring for children, and responding to seasonal changes. Yet archaeological evidence also suggests that these communities were highly adaptable, successfully occupying diverse environments ranging from tropical rainforests to dry-zone forests.
Hunting and Gathering
The economy of prehistoric Sri Lanka was based on hunting and gathering rather than agriculture. Early communities depended on a wide variety of natural resources instead of relying on a single food source.
Animal remains recovered from archaeological sites show that prehistoric hunters captured many species, including:
- Deer
- Wild boar
- Monkeys
- Giant squirrels
- Porcupines
- Monitor lizards
- Birds
- Freshwater fish
One of the most surprising discoveries is the large number of monkey and squirrel bones found in rainforest cave sites. Hunting agile tree-dwelling animals would have required exceptional skill, suggesting that prehistoric Sri Lankans developed sophisticated hunting techniques adapted to dense forests.
Researchers believe hunters may have used sharpened wooden spears tipped with stone or bone points. Traps, snares, and coordinated group hunting were also likely employed, although direct evidence for these methods is difficult to preserve over thousands of years.
Gathering was equally important. Women, children, and older members of the community probably collected fruits, berries, edible leaves, mushrooms, nuts, seeds, roots, and medicinal plants. Honey gathered from wild bees likely provided an important source of energy and nutrition.
Along rivers and coastal areas, fishing and shellfish collection supplemented the diet. Shell remains found at several sites indicate that aquatic resources formed an important part of prehistoric life, especially during seasons when hunting was less successful.
This flexible approach to obtaining food helped prehistoric communities survive environmental changes and seasonal shortages.
Diet and Nutrition
Archaeological evidence suggests that prehistoric Sri Lankans enjoyed a surprisingly varied diet.
Unlike later farming societies that depended heavily on cultivated crops, hunter-gatherers obtained nutrition from many different sources. This diversity reduced the risk of famine and provided a balanced intake of protein, fats, vitamins, and minerals.
Their diet likely included:
- Wild game
- Fish
- Freshwater crabs
- Shellfish
- Fruits
- Nuts
- Seeds
- Tubers
- Honey
- Wild vegetables
Animal bones recovered from cave sites often show cut marks made by stone tools, indicating that meat was carefully butchered before cooking. Burned bones also suggest that roasting over open fires was a common cooking method.
Seasonal variation played an important role in food availability. During rainy seasons, certain plants flourished, while dry periods may have encouraged greater reliance on hunting or fishing. This seasonal knowledge would have been passed down through generations, allowing communities to make efficient use of available resources.
Clothing and Personal Adornment
Organic materials such as animal skins, bark fibers, and woven plant materials rarely survive in tropical climates, making prehistoric clothing difficult to study directly. However, archaeologists have uncovered indirect evidence that early Sri Lankans paid attention not only to survival but also to personal appearance.
Beads made from shells, animal teeth, and bone have been discovered at several archaeological sites. These ornaments may have been worn as necklaces, bracelets, or decorative accessories.
Personal adornments could have served several purposes:
- Displaying social identity
- Marking adulthood
- Indicating family or group membership
- Symbolizing achievements
- Decorative expression
The presence of carefully crafted ornaments demonstrates creativity and suggests that symbolic thinking developed alongside practical survival skills.
Social Organization
Although prehistoric societies left no written records describing their social structure, archaeologists can make informed interpretations based on evidence from settlements and burials.
Most researchers believe communities were relatively small, perhaps consisting of twenty to fifty individuals. Such group sizes would have balanced the need for cooperation with the availability of local food resources.
Leadership may have been informal, based on experience, hunting ability, or knowledge rather than inherited authority. Decisions affecting the community were likely shared among respected adults.
Children probably learned practical skills through observation rather than formal teaching. Hunting techniques, tool making, plant identification, and navigation would have been passed from older generations to younger members over many years.
This transfer of knowledge played a crucial role in the survival of prehistoric communities and laid the foundation for increasingly complex societies in later periods.
Burial Practices and Spiritual Beliefs
One of archaeology’s most valuable sources of information about prehistoric societies comes from burial sites.
Human burials discovered at locations such as Batadomba Lena indicate that prehistoric Sri Lankans treated the dead with care rather than abandoning bodies in the wilderness. This suggests emotional bonds within communities and possibly beliefs about death or an afterlife.
Some burials contain grave goods, including ornaments or tools, although the exact meanings remain uncertain. These objects may have held symbolic significance or reflected the social status of the deceased.
While no direct evidence reveals the religious beliefs of prehistoric Sri Lanka, many archaeologists believe early communities possessed a spiritual understanding of nature. Forests, rivers, mountains, and animals may have held symbolic or sacred importance.
Such beliefs would later evolve into more organized religious traditions, but their earliest roots may stretch back into prehistory.
Early Art and Symbolic Expression
Evidence for prehistoric art in Sri Lanka is limited compared with regions such as Europe or Australia. Nevertheless, discoveries of beads, ornaments, and carefully crafted tools demonstrate that prehistoric people possessed both artistic ability and symbolic thought.
The production of decorative objects requires planning, patience, and an appreciation for beauty beyond immediate survival needs. These qualities indicate increasingly sophisticated cognitive development.
Some researchers also believe that certain rock surfaces may have been used for symbolic markings, although interpretations remain debated. Because organic materials such as wood and bark decay rapidly in tropical climates, many forms of prehistoric artistic expression have likely been lost forever.
Even so, the surviving evidence demonstrates that Sri Lanka’s earliest inhabitants were capable of creativity and abstract thinking.
From Hunter-Gatherers to Early Farming
One of the most significant changes in human history occurred when communities gradually shifted from hunting and gathering toward food production.
In Sri Lanka, this transition was gradual rather than sudden. Around 4,500 to 3,000 years ago, archaeological evidence begins to show important cultural changes.
These include:
- Early pottery
- More permanent settlements
- Domestication of some plants
- Improved food storage
- Greater regional trade
Pottery represented a major technological breakthrough. Clay vessels allowed people to cook food more efficiently, store water, and preserve surplus supplies.
Although hunting and gathering continued for many centuries, increasing reliance on cultivation encouraged communities to remain in one place for longer periods.
This gradual transformation eventually led to the emergence of protohistoric societies that would later develop into the organized kingdoms described in Sri Lanka’s recorded history.

Frequently Asked Questions
How old is the earliest evidence of humans in Sri Lanka?
Current archaeological evidence indicates that anatomically modern humans lived in Sri Lanka approximately 45,000–48,000 years ago, although future discoveries may extend this timeline further.
Who were the Balangoda people?
The Balangoda people were prehistoric hunter-gatherers identified through archaeological discoveries in Sri Lanka. They are known for their robust physical build, advanced stone tool technology, and successful adaptation to tropical rainforests.
Did prehistoric Sri Lankans practice farming?
The earliest inhabitants were hunter-gatherers. Farming developed gradually several thousand years later as communities began producing pottery, cultivating plants, and establishing more permanent settlements.
Why are caves important to Sri Lankan archaeology?
Caves preserved human skeletons, stone tools, charcoal, animal bones, ornaments, and other artifacts that help archaeologists reconstruct prehistoric life over tens of thousands of years.
When does prehistoric Sri Lankan history end?
The prehistoric period gradually transitions into the protohistoric era between 1000 and 500 BCE, when agriculture, iron technology, and increasingly organized settlements emerged before the beginning of recorded history.
